Junggye Waterfall Park

📍 Junggye-dong, Nowon-gu, Seoul

A small but striking park in the dense apartment district of Junggye-dong, built around a 20-metre man-made waterfall that runs from spring to autumn. The surrounding pine woodland is thick enough to feel removed from the apartment blocks immediately above. A favoured local escape from the concrete density of northern Nowon-gu. The waterfall is strongest after rainfall; weekday mornings are nearly empty. The stream running from the base of the falls connects to a short forest trail that climbs toward Suraksan's lower slopes — a good warm-up route before tackling the full mountain.
